
Over 120 young riders attended the first Cycling Development West Midlands event on Sunday 7th at Tudor Grange Leisure complex in Solihull. CDWM was formed by British Cycling Go-Ride clubs in the West midlands area with the aim of encouraging youth riders to take part in cycling competition. It will also give support and encouragement to club officials in developing their coaching skills with young riders.

Go-Ride Racing is an exciting entry level competition programme which helps young riders make the transition from school or club coaching sessions to inter club and regional competition.
